Transaction 121684c2aef95d372aeb1cb2ea880661dfcf8167ed2e218666c2042ca9fc3389
1 Input
1 Output
-
121684c2aef95d372aeb1cb2ea880661dfcf8167ed2e218666c2042ca9fc3389:0
- value
- 110816
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fcc6e96e324c5910febe2016de5366512090a1d OP_EQUAL
- address
- 37WMPp6KJ3hceZsNWtB7eKNTqr5gZFY6oX